Background
Level crossings removed by the Coalition government:
Springvale Road, Springvale
Mitcham Road, Mitcham
Anderson Road, Sunshine (non-metro track)
Anderson Road, Sunshine (metro track)
Rooks Road, Nunawading
Funded:
Main Road, St Albans
Clayton Road, Clayton
North Road, Ormond
Blackburn Road, Blackburn
Centre Road, Clayton
Koornang Road, Carnegie
Burke Road, Glen Iris
Murrumbeena Road, Murrumbeena
Planning funded:
Grange Rd, Carnegie
Heatherton Rd, Noble Park
Chandler Rd, Noble Park
Scoresby Rd, Bayswater
Corrigan Rd, Noble Park
Poath Rd, Hugesdale
Mountain Hwy, Bayswater
Source: table published by Daniel Bowen, Public Transport Users Association
